The proper design criteria for a modem utility plant should include both environmental and economic requirements. In other words, not only the capital and operating costs of a utility plant but also the corresponding utility wastes must be minimised. The paper presents a systematic multicriteria process synthesis approach for designing sustainable and economic utility systems. The proposed approach enables the design engineer to systematically derive optimal utility systems which are economically sustainable and economic by embedding Life Cycle Assessment (LCA) principles within a multiple objective optimisation framework. It combines the merits of total site analysis, LCA, and multi-objective optimisation techniques... [Pg.281]

In this fermentation process, sustained oscillations have been reported frequently in experimental fermentors and several mathematical models have been proposed. Our approach in this section shows the rich static and dynamic bifurcation behavior of fermentation systems by solving and analyzing the corresponding nonlinear mathematical models. The results of this section show that these oscillations can be complex leading to chaotic behavior and that the periodic and chaotic attractors of the system can be exploited for increasing the yield and productivity of ethanol.
